fire shutter curtains are typically made of fire-resistant materials such as steel or aluminum. When a fire alarm is triggered, these curtains automatically descend to block off doorways, windows, or other openings where fire and smoke can easily pass through. By creating a barrier between the fire source and the rest of the building, fire shutter curtains help contain the blaze and prevent it from spreading to other areas. This not only helps protect the occupants of the building but also minimizes property damage and reduces the risk of the fire spreading to neighboring structures.

One of the key benefits of fire shutter curtains is their ability to compartmentalize a building in the event of a fire. This means that even if a fire breaks out in one part of the building, the fire shutter curtains can contain it within that area, allowing occupants in other parts of the building to evacuate safely. This compartmentalization can be crucial in preventing the fire from spreading rapidly throughout the building and giving firefighters more time to arrive on the scene and extinguish the flames.
